Serving 1,483 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Frank Anne School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Pennsylvania for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 46% (which is higher than the Pennsylvania state average of 36%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 61% (which is higher than the Pennsylvania state average of 55%).
The student:te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Pennsylvania state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 60% of the student body (majority Asian), which is higher than the Pennsylvania state average of 39% (majority Hispanic and Black).

School Overview
Frank Anne School's student population of 1,483 students has grown by 12% over five school years.
The teacher population of 86 teachers has grown by 26% over five school years.

Frank Anne School ranks within the top 50% of all 2,733 schools in Pennsylvania (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Frank Anne School is 0.70, which is more than the diversity score at state average of 0.59.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
